What Mangomint actually costs

Mangomint's one unified plan includes booking, scheduling, and client management. The features that make it a full operations platform — payroll, marketing, and multi-location — are charged separately:

Base plan: $120/month (first stylist) + $10/month per additional stylist Text marketing campaigns: $30+/month add-on Payroll processing: $50/month + $8/month per worker Each additional location: $120/month

Where Mangomint wins

Established high-end salons with full operations needs

Mangomint bundles consultation forms and color charting, membership and package management, and retail inventory into the base plan. For a high-end salon that runs a real membership program, documents color formulas for every client, and manages a retail product line, having booking, payroll, marketing, and operations in one platform has genuine value — even at $200–$400+/month.

That's the salon Mangomint is built for.

Text marketing campaigns (add-on)

Mangomint's marketing add-on starting at $30/month enables SMS and email campaign blasts — promotions, seasonal offers, reactivation campaigns. SupaDay doesn't have a built-in mass marketing tool; its SMS is appointment reminders. For salons actively running promotional campaigns to their client list, this is a real add-on.

Express Booking™

Mangomint's Express Booking is designed to reduce friction in the client booking flow. For high-volume salons where booking conversion matters, a faster client experience makes a difference.
